Who You Are As a CAD Physical Design Engineer in the E-core CPU group, you will be responsible for: Developing, debugging, and supporting tools, flows, and methodologies covering backend physical design methodologies and flow automation for high-performance blocks and full chip level using RTL2GDS standard cell level design techniques. Performing analysis of either synthesis, place and route, floor planning or signoff for static timing analysis on timing paths, formal equivalence verification, power consumption, electrical rule checking, and circuit reliability to identify key issues. Working closely with design teams to understand and debug tool issues and constraints. Working with industry EDA vendors to build and enhance tool capabilities to design a high-speed, low-power synthesizable CPU. Creating documentation and helping with guidelines/specs.
